A vacation bench of Justice Siddharth Mridul said there is no urgency in the matter as it has to be first seen whether any trials have been conducted or not and listed the matter along with the plea of Asian Games silver medallist Amit Dhankar, who too has alleged that selection trials have not been held for shortlisting players for the games.
During the proceedings, Mehra cited newspaper reports to substantiate his contention that players have already been shortlisted for the games to be held from July 23 to August 3.
He argued that the selection has been made in an arbitrary matter without holding proper trials as mandated in the sports code and sought directions from the court that no name be forwarded till final outcome of the petition.
The three wrestlers have submitted that the International Wrestling Federation has recently changed weight requirements for five of the seven categories in the sport.
"In view of the introduction of the new weight categories, selection trials were even more imperative as wrestlers in a particular category would be competing against wrestlers who would have been in a different category in the erstwhile classification and as such past performance could not be used as a yardstick to replace selection trials in the instant case," their petition said.
